Territory Sales Representative SLED - MN / WI Territory

Apply
Remote/On-site Remote Job ID 70844 Category Sales & Sales Support Date posted 06/18/2026 Pay Range $52,500-$60,000, plus sales incentive Additional Locations St Paul, Minnesota, United States; Milwaukee, Wisconsin, United States; Madison, Wisconsin, United States

Staples is business to business. You’re what binds us together.

As a Sales Consultant supporting our State, Local, and Education (SLED) segment, you will play a key role in driving new business growth by acquiring new customers and expanding Staples’ footprint within your assigned territory. This is a fast-paced, high-impact role designed for driven sellers who thrive in a high-activity environment and are motivated by winning new business.Expected to travel to meet clients face to face & effectively use remote methods (phone/internet) to maintain and grow sales relationships within owned geographies.

Work Location: This is a remote position with a regional focus. This position supports customers in Minnesota and Wisconsin. While the role primarily supports working from home, the individual performing this role would live within or adjacent to this region.

What you’ll be doing:

  • Drive new business acquisition by identifying, prospecting, and closing net new customers
  • Consistently meets activity goals and daily metrics with a hunter mindset/approach, outbound dials, sell time, live contacts, and created opportunities
  • Maintain a high level of daily sales activity including outbound calls and meetings
  • Manage full sales cycle from prospecting through close
  • Travel within your assigned geography to meet clients
  • Partner with internal teams to progress opportunities
  • Develop tailored solutions aligned to customer needs
  • Use sales tools to manage pipeline and activity
  • Onboard and ramp newly won accounts
  • Apply pricing strategies to support customer success
  • Collaborate to expand SLED opportunities

What you bring to the table:

  • Strong drive to meet and exceed goals
  • Resilience and ability to learn from rejection
  • Proven business development experience
  • Strong presentation skills
  • Consultative selling, solutions selling, insight selling, negotiation and advanced client management skills 
  • Collaboration across teams
  • Strong business and financial acumen
  • Ability to analyze trends and tailor solutions
  • Ability to work independently

What’s needed – Basic Qualifications:

  • 1+ years of successful sales experience, or success as a Staples B2B Sales Associate
    • Proficiency in PowerPoint, Excel, Outlook

What’s needed – Preferred Qualifications:

  • Bachelor’s Degree
  • Experience using CRM systems
  • Exposure to SLED or public sector
